According to the Spanish press, Italian outfit Genoa have swooped to sign former hero Diego Milito from Real Zaragoza.

The 29-year old striker had been rumored to leave the relegated Spanish team for quite some time with his name being linked to clubs like Newcastle in England and Villareal in Spain.

However La Marca reports that he has opted to re-join Genoa signing a three-year contract for a fee reported to be around €8 million.

He left Genoa for Zaragoza in 2005, where he established himself as one of the best goal-scorers plying his trade in La Liga.

Meanwhile, Genoa have also snapped up Palermo’s Bosko Jankovic on loan, and they have acquired the rights to sign half of the midfielder’s contract should they choose.

The Serbian was rated as one of the best young talents in Europe when he joined Palermo from Mallorca last summer, however he struggled to settle in Sicily, and will be hoping that a move to Genoa will kick-start his career again.
